I had broke the plastic base of my tonearm which is a modified Rega. Its the part that is in front that has the lever and anti-skate. Broke completely off. Does anyone know if this is repairable or is the tonearm toast?

I have another rega tonearm, is it something that I can swap out?

I have another rega tonearm, is it something that I can swap out?

Depends. That part can be swapped between a RB-250 and a RB-300. Not sure about other models, though.
